Bulldogs Head To Mississippi Gulf Coast For Fallen Oak Collegiate
October 17, 2025 | Men's Golf
SAUCIER, Miss. – Mississippi State men's golf will head to the Mississippi gulf coast to co-host the Fallen Oak Collegiate Invitational.Â
Â
"We are thankful to be a part of this event and to be a co-host this week," head coach Dusty Smith said. It's always great playing in your home state in front of fans that care about college golf and Mississippi State. We are prepared for the week and know we have great purpose this week.Â
Â
"We need to have great intentions and maintain our playing focus throughout the week to give us the best opportunity to be successful this week."
Â
The Bulldogs come into the Fallen Oak after a victorious performance at the Cullan Brown Collegiate last week. MSU fired the fourth-best opening round in program history at the Cullan Brown and claimed a one-shot triumph after the final round was canceled because of inclement weather.
Â
This week's field is one of the best the Bulldogs will face this season, featuring six teams ranked in the season's first SCOREBOARD Top 25. State is joined by Alabama, Arkansas, Georgia, LSU, Ole Miss, South Carolina, and Tennessee from the SEC.

Fallen Oak Collegiate Invitational Team Lineup
Â
Garrett Endicott (No. 1) – Senior – San Antonio, Texas
Â
Endicott enters the Fallen Oak following a steady performance at the Cullan Brown. The senior carded two even-par rounds of 71 to finish the event in a tie for 26th.
Â
He has put together two top-10 finishes this season, a pair of ninth-place showings at the Carmel Cup and the Blessings Collegiate Invitational. He compiled three rounds of par or better at the Carmel Cup, highlighted by a final round of 4-under 68.Â
Â
His 11 career top-10 finishes rank fifth in program history.
Â
Ugo Malcor (No. 2) – Senior – La Baule, France
Â
Malcor has played consistent golf through his first three events of the 2025-26 fall season. He put together his best performance at Mississippi State last week, tying for second with rounds of 4-under 67 and 1-under 70 at the Cullan Brown Collegiate.
Â
He leads the team this year with three top-20 finishes. He joined Endicott in ninth place at the Blessings and tied for 19th at the Carmel Cup.
Â
Jackson Skinner (No. 3) – Freshman – Birmingham, Alabama
Â
Skinner makes his fourth start of the season as a true freshman.Â
Â
He played steady golf last week at the Cullan Brown, carding a 1-under 70 in round one before settling at 1-over for the event. His opening round was his third under-par score of  the season.
Â
Dain Richie (No. 4) – Graduate – New Berlin, Illinois
Â
Richie holds down the four spot this week, coming off his best finish in the Maroon and White.
Â
He tied for fourth last week at the Cullan Brown with an opening round of 4-under 67. He concluded the event with an even-par 71. It was his third top 10 and seventh top 20 since last season.
Â
Drew Wilson (No. 5) – Junior – Potts Camp, Mississippi
Â
Wilson made his first start of the season at the Cullan Brown, finishing in a tie for 14th. He played steady golf, putting together rounds of even-par 71 and 1-under 70.
Â
He was a mainstay in the Bulldog lineup last year, highlighted by a sixth-place showing at the Blessings Collegiate Invitational.

Tournament Information
Â
The Bulldogs begin play on Saturday at 10:20 a.m. CT with Wilson. Richie, Skinner, Malcor, and Endicott follow behind him in 10-minute increments. Kelling will commence his round at 11:40.
